Pomade pot and cover
Pomade pot, soft-paste porcelain, inset base and cylindrical body, round domed cover with to the top a finial modelled in the form of a cherry with a stem and leaves, the sides of the pot and the cover divided into six panels by vertical incised lines; painted in polychrome enamels with around the exterior sides of the pot three conventional floral sprigs, around the top of the cover a spray and two sprigs of conventional flowers, puce edges to the lip-rim of the pot and the rim of the cover, the cherry finial painted in red-pink and green.
